In what year was Danny DeVito born?

The story behind the answer

Danny DeVito was born in 1944.

His full name is Daniel Michael DeVito Jr., and he was born on November 17, 1944, in Neptune Township, New Jersey. He grew up nearby in Asbury Park and was raised in an Italian-American family. His New Jersey background later became a recurring point of interest in profiles of his life and career.

DeVito first became widely known as Louie De Palma, the sharp-tongued dispatcher on the television sitcom “Taxi.” The role earned him an Emmy Award in 1981 and helped launch a career spanning acting, directing, and producing. He later appeared in films including “Romancing the Stone,” “Twins,” “Batman Returns,” “Matilda,” and “Get Shorty.”

A common mix-up is confusing Danny DeVito’s birth year with the release years of his best-known films. He was already an established television performer before his major movie roles in the 1980s. He also became famous to a new generation as Frank Reynolds on “It’s Always Sunny in Philadelphia,” a role he began in 2006.
